Q. Which of the following Tamil epics was composed around the sixth century AD?
Answer:
Silappadikaram
Notes: The Silappadikaram is one of the twin Tamil epics, composed around the sixth century AD. It narrates the story of Kannagi and her quest for justice. The other epic, Manimekalai, was also composed during this period. Tolkappiyam, a grammar text, is considered older, while Pattupattu is a collection of poems from an earlier era.
